Oreo Cracker Toffee Recipe
Oreo Graham Cracker Toffee is a sweet and scrumptious snack! This recipe layers crunchy cracker toffee with white chocolate and Oreos for a treat everyone will devour.

Ingredients
- 12-13 heets Graham crackers
- 1 cup unsalted butter
- ¾ cup granulated sugar
- ¾ cup semisweet chocolate chips
- ¾ cup white chocolate chips
- 12 Oreos crushed
Instructions
- Line a 15x10x1-inch baking sheet with the graham crackers. Set aside. Preheat oven to 375°F.
- In a small saucepan over medium-high heat, melt butter. Add in sugar and bring to a rolling boil, stirring constantly, boiling for one full minute.
- Pour over graham crackers. Bake in oven for about 12-14 minutes, until crackers are lightly browned and caramelized.
- Remove from oven and immediately sprinkle with both types of chocolate chips. Allow to sit for about 3-5 minutes. Using a spatula, spread melted chocolate over the crackers, until smooth. Sprinkle with crushed cookies and allow to set.
- Break into pieces and store in airtight container for up to 7 days.

Notes
- You can also store this Oreo Toffee in the refrigerator, like I do. I think it tastes even better when its chilled!
- For a sweeter flavor, substitute milk chocolate chips for the semi-sweet morsels.
- Use a nonstick baking sheet, or line your pan with parchment paper before making this toffee to prevent sticking.
- Store toffee in airtight container for up to one week.
